It is an aggressive digital marketplace, full of struggles where online success appears as if competition for big-budget players. However, it is changing because small businesses are no longer spectators. Enter Generative Engine Optimization (GEO) – a powerful instrument that continues revolutionizi...
Read BlogMicrosoft SharePoint Framework
Microsoft SharePoint Framework
Microsoft SharePoint Framework Development: Scalable & Modern Solutions
Microsoft SharePoint Framework (SPFx) is a modern and robust client-side development model designed to build customized, seamless, and high-performing solutions for SharePoint Online and on-premises environments. It allows developers to create dynamic applications using open-source technologies such as React, Angular, and TypeScript, ensuring flexible and scalable digital experiences. SPFx provides an extensible architecture that enhances SharePoint’s capabilities while ensuring security, compliance, and seamless integration with Microsoft 365 services.
Businesses that leverage Microsoft SharePoint Framework can develop feature-rich web parts, extensions, and applications tailored to their specific requirements. SPFx empowers developers to create dynamic and interactive user experiences, enhancing collaboration, document management, and workflow automation. Focusing on modern development practices, It is a crucial solution for organizations aiming to drive productivity and achieve digital transformation.
Understanding Microsoft SharePoint Framework
Microsoft SharePoint Framework (SPFx) is a versatile development model that enables the creation of custom SharePoint solutions fully integrated with Microsoft 365. It ensures seamless compatibility across modern browsers and devices, providing a standardized approach for delivering high-quality applications.
SPFx supports client-side development using JavaScript frameworks such as React and Angular, eliminating reliance on server-side processing. This enhances application responsiveness, scalability, and overall performance, allowing businesses to create high-speed and interactive digital workspaces.
With native support for REST APIs and Microsoft Graph, SharePoint Framework ensures seamless communication between applications and enhances connectivity with tools like Teams, OneDrive, and Outlook. This feature enables enterprises to extend SharePoint functionality while maintaining a cohesive and integrated digital environment.
Key Features of SharePoint Framework
1. Client-Side Development:SPFx empowers developers to build SharePoint solutions using modern JavaScript frameworks like React and Angular. This approach enhances performance, reduces server load, and ensures a lightweight, scalable structure. By leveraging client-side rendering, SPFx delivers a faster, more interactive user experience without compromising functionality or flexibility in SharePoint environments.
2. Seamless Integration:The SharePoint Framework (SPFx) seamlessly integrates with Microsoft Graph, REST APIs, and Office 365 services, allowing developers to connect data across multiple platforms. This enhances collaboration, improves workflow automation, and ensures real-time access to enterprise data. By leveraging these integrations, organizations can create dynamic, data-driven SharePoint applications tailored to their business needs.
3. Enhanced User Experience:SPFx supports responsive and adaptive design principles, ensuring that SharePoint solutions provide a seamless user experience across desktops, tablets, and mobile devices. With built-in accessibility features and modern UI components, applications developed with SPFx offer an intuitive, engaging, and visually appealing interface, improving user engagement and overall productivity.
4. Security & Compliance:SPFx follows Microsoft’s stringent security protocols, ensuring compliance with industry standards. It provides built-in security measures such as tenant-wide deployment, permission management, and OAuth authentication. These features make SPFx a reliable framework for enterprises seeking robust, secure, and scalable SharePoint solutions while maintaining data protection and regulatory compliance.
5. Customizable & Extensible:SPFx enables developers to create reusable components, extend existing functionalities, and integrate third-party services without modifying SharePoint’s core structure. This modularity allows businesses to tailor solutions to their unique requirements while maintaining flexibility and compatibility with future SharePoint updates and Microsoft ecosystem advancements.
6. Improved Performance:By utilizing client-side rendering, SPFx enhances SharePoint applications’ speed and efficiency. The framework reduces server-side processing, leading to faster load times and optimized system performance. With the ability to cache data locally and execute operations asynchronously, SPFx ensures a smooth, high-performing user experience, even in large-scale enterprise environments.
7. Support for Open-Source Tools:SPFx embraces open-source technologies, allowing developers to leverage modern development stacks such as React, Angular, TypeScript, and Node.js. This compatibility fosters innovation, accelerates development cycles, and enables the creation of feature-rich SharePoint applications while ensuring adherence to industry best practices and community-driven advancements.
How Infoicon Technologies Can Help You
Infoicon Technologies specializes in Microsoft SharePoint Framework development, providing tailored solutions that enhance collaboration, productivity, and digital transformation. Our team of expert developers ensures seamless SharePoint experiences with advanced functionalities.
- Custom Web Parts Development: We design and implement dynamic web parts to optimize the SharePoint environment.
- SPFx Extensions Development: Our experts develop application customizers, command sets, and field customizers to meet business-specific requirements.
- Microsoft 365 Integration: We ensure smooth interoperability between SharePoint and Microsoft 365 applications for enhanced efficiency.
- Migration & Upgrades: Infoicon Technologies provides seamless migration from legacy systems to modern SharePoint platforms.
- Support & Maintenance: We offer continuous support and enhancements to maximize the value of SharePoint solutions.
Benefits Clients Receive from Our SPFx Development Services
- Enhanced Productivity: Our SPFx solutions optimize collaboration and workflow management, enabling teams to work more efficiently. By automating repetitive tasks, integrating real-time data, and enhancing document management, we help businesses streamline operations. This ensures improved productivity, faster decision-making, and a more organized digital workspace tailored to specific business needs.
- Scalability & Flexibility:We design SharePoint applications that grow with your business, ensuring long-term adaptability. Our SPFx solutions allow for seamless customization, easy feature upgrades, and integration with evolving enterprise technologies. Whether expanding user access, incorporating new functionalities, or scaling to enterprise-level demands, our solutions support continuous business growth.
- Improved Security:Our SharePoint solutions adhere to Microsoft’s strict security standards, ensuring comprehensive data protection. We implement role-based access control, multi-factor authentication, and compliance-driven security protocols to safeguard sensitive information. By prioritizing security, we help businesses mitigate risks, prevent unauthorized access, and maintain regulatory compliance with ease.
- Seamless Integration:We ensure flawless connectivity between SharePoint and Microsoft 365 tools, third-party applications, and enterprise systems. Our integration expertise enhances collaboration, allowing users to access, manage, and share data effortlessly across platforms. This interconnected ecosystem ensures a unified digital experience, improving efficiency and business continuity.
- User-Centric Experience:Our responsive, intuitive designs focus on enhancing user engagement and adoption. We create modern SharePoint interfaces with adaptive layouts, interactive web parts, and accessible features to ensure a seamless experience across all devices. By prioritizing usability, we enhance employee satisfaction, boost productivity, and drive digital transformation.
Why Choose Us?
With years of experience in SharePoint development, Infoicon Technologies delivers cutting-edge SPFx solutions that align with business goals. Our team of certified developers specializes in leveraging the latest technologies to build scalable and future-ready applications. We focus on providing high-performance, intuitive, and secure SharePoint solutions that enhance collaboration, boost productivity, and drive digital transformation for businesses of all sizes.
Microsoft SharePoint Framework is a transformative development model that allows enterprises to build customized, interactive, and high-performing SharePoint applications. By leveraging SPFx, businesses can ensure a modernized and seamless user experience while maintaining security and integration with Microsoft 365. Partnering with Infoicon Technologies guarantees a tailored, efficient, and future-proof SharePoint experience that drives success and digital innovation.
Frequently Asked Questions (FAQs)
A1: Microsoft SharePoint Framework (SPFx) is a development model that enables client-side solutions for SharePoint Online and on-premises, providing seamless integration with Microsoft 365.
A2: SPFx allows for modern web development, improved performance, security compliance, seamless integration with Microsoft 365, and an enhanced user experience.
A3: Yes, SPFx supports open-source frameworks like React, Angular, and TypeScript for building dynamic applications.
A4: No, SPFx can be used for both SharePoint Online and on-premises versions starting from SharePoint 2016.
A5: SPFx allows developers to create custom web parts and extensions without modifying SharePoint’s core structure, ensuring flexibility and security.
A6: No, SPFx is entirely client-side, which improves performance and scalability while reducing server load.
A7: Yes, SPFx components can be used within Microsoft Teams to create custom apps and enhance collaboration.
Subscribe to Infoicon
Sign Up for the newsletter
NEWS & UPDATES
With the pace at which digital technologies are evolving, businesses are always searching for ways of innovative customer attention-from-their-products strategies. In the past, a common method would include designing a marketing funnel; however, with the advent of advanced technologies, the model ha...
Read BlogSmartphones have become a vital part of our daily lives, transforming how we connect with businesses, access information, and make purchasing decisions. As mobile devices account for a significant portion of online traffic, businesses must optimize their websites for mobile users. However, mobile op...
Read BlogIn the rapidly evolving field of digital marketing, securing top visibility online has shifted from being a luxury to a necessity. As users increasingly depend on search engines to locate products and services in their local areas, businesses must reconsider their SEO strategies. Although traditiona...
Read BlogThe digital landscape in 2024 is rapidly evolving, and businesses need to adjust to maintain their competitive edge. With the growing significance of local search, Generative Engine Optimization (GEO) is becoming a pivotal strategy. This innovative approach integrates artificial intelligence with SE...
Read Blog